Fortran: fix bogus bounds check for reallocation on assignment [PR116706]

PR fortran/116706

gcc/fortran/ChangeLog:

	* trans-array.cc (gfc_is_reallocatable_lhs): Fix check on
	allocatable components of derived type or class objects.

gcc/testsuite/ChangeLog:

	* gfortran.dg/bounds_check_27.f90: New test.

! { dg-do run }
! { dg-additional-options "-fcheck=bounds" }
!
! PR fortran/116706 - bogus bounds check for reallocation on assignment
! Contributed by Balint Aradi <baradi09 at gmail.com>
program testprog
implicit none
type :: data_node
integer, allocatable :: data(:)
end type data_node
type :: data_list
type(data_node), pointer :: nodes(:) => null()
end type data_list
type :: upoly_node
class(*), allocatable :: data(:)
end type upoly_node
type :: star_list
type(upoly_node), pointer :: nodes(:) => null()
end type star_list
type(data_list) :: datalist
type(star_list) :: starlist
class(star_list), allocatable :: astarlist
class(star_list), pointer :: pstarlist
allocate (datalist%nodes(2))
datalist%nodes(1)%data = [1, 2, 3]
allocate (starlist%nodes(2))
starlist%nodes(1)%data = [1., 2., 3.]
allocate (astarlist)
allocate (astarlist%nodes(2))
astarlist%nodes(1)%data = [1, 2, 3]
allocate (pstarlist)
allocate (pstarlist%nodes(2))
pstarlist%nodes(1)%data = [1., 2., 3.]
end program testprog
